Door County Lighthouse Festival
The Festival weekends include air, land-based, boat, and adventure tours that together reach all 11 of the treasured lighthouses of Door County and 3 of our neighbors to the south. Many of the tour excursions are unique to the Lighthouse Festival weekends and provide visitors exclusive access to lighthouses not typically open to the public – Chambers Island, Plum Island and Sherwood Point Lighthouses.
